Definitions:

Foot-In-The-Door Technique

A persuasion strategy that involves getting someone to agree to a small request in order to increase the likelihood of agreeing to a larger request later.

Door-In-The-Face Technique

A persuasion strategy where a large, unreasonable request is first made knowing it will be refused so that a smaller, more moderate request will be accepted.

Sleeper Effect Method

A phenomenon where a message that was initially discounted gains in persuasiveness over time, often due to the dissociation of the message from its source.
